Outspoken Zanu PF activist, Acie Lumumba yesterday quit the ruling party, claiming it had lost direction and was now infested with corrupt officials bent on enriching themselves. He said Zanu PF could no longer serve the interests of the people and was too divided and out of touch with hard realities being faced by the majority of Zimbabweans.   OVER 200 Zimbabwean women are reportedly stranded in Kuwait after they were lured to the Middle East country on the pretext that they were going to be offered lucrative jobs by a local human trafficking syndicate, it has been learnt. Sources to The Herald revealed yesterday that most of these women had their travelling documents confiscated on arrival in Kuwait. Men and women today broke down in tears as church representatives combined voices with seven political entities in condemning President Robert Mugabe’s government for the March abduction of Itai Dzamara. Dzamara, a journalist and civil rights activist, was taken away by unidentified men on March 9 and his whereabouts remain a mystery.
